Job Description: 

Job SUMMARY:

To provide field operations/maintenance work for field vehicle fleet and ground equipment which require preventive maintenance, troubleshooting repairs and/or modifications.



REQUIREMENTS

High school diploma/G.E.D. Four (4) years fleet, automotive, or truck vehicle maintenance experience and applicable licenses/vocational training. Knowledge of the use and operation of all automotive equipment and testing equipment, gauges and tools normally associated with the troubleshooting and repair of hydraulic, gasoline and diesel automotive equipment. Possession of a complete set of hand tools and including metric sizes. Ability to work without supervision for extended time periods. Must be able to lift and maneuver heavy vehicle components. Must meet qualifications as outlined in section 391 of the federal motor carrier safety regulations. Requires medical exam in accordance with FHWA or FAA regulations. Subject to regulatory alcohol and drug testing which includes testing for marijuana, PCP, amphetamines, cocaine, and opiates.

MINIMUM JOB DUTIES:

Repairs, modifies and performs preventive maintenance inspections; troubleshoots field vehicle fleet and ground support equipment.

Diagnoses source of trouble, disassembling equipment and performing repairs.

Makes necessary adjustments in machinery for safe and efficient operations.

Completes required paperwork for each assignment including VURR, VAGIS, and FAMIS documentation.

Maintains a clean, safe work area in accordance with corporate/OSHA standards.

Provides assistance, guidance and direction to technicians and technician trainees as needed. Assumes primary responsibility for completion of project work.
Assumes primary responsibility for completion of project work.

Ensures maintenance related materials are maintained at approved inventory levels.
Interfaces with customer (FedEx employees) and vendors regarding vehicle repairs.
